Rare is relative
Although each condition affects relatively few people, more than 30 million people in the United States and another 30 million in Europe are living with a rare disease.
One reason Hemorare is focused on rare diseases and disorders is that – by definition – too few others are. So the patients and the families who deal with rare disease often have fewer sources of support than people suffering from more common conditions.
The designation of “rare disease” is not just a description, it is a term specifically defined within the framework of regulation and support in any given country. In the United States it is defined by the Orphan Medicinal Products Regulation, as a disease or condition that affects less than 200,000 people in the country. In the European Union it is defined as a condition that is life-threatening, chronically debilitating and of low prevalence, which they limit to 5 in 10,000 (or 1 in 2,000).
In fact, these definitions are quite similar, since 200,000 in a current US population of ~342,000,000 translates to 1 in more than 1,700.
The term “Orphan” is often applied to rare conditions (i.e. “Orphan Disease”) and the drugs that treat them are then called “Orphan Drugs.” This reflects the fact that these conditions are often – perhaps understandably – overlooked and neglected by research, most notably by pharmaceutical companies that cannot justify large expenditures to develop a drug for so few people.

The subset of rare disorders that we at Hemorare aim to contribute our efforts are rare blood disorders. Blood is actually quite complex. It consists of several kinds of cells suspended in a protein-rich fluid – plasma – and provides many varied functions from transportation of oxygen (via red cells) to fighting infection (by white cells) to stemming bleeding (with platelets) to regulating body temperature and Ph levels. A lot can go wrong and there are many blood disorders – more than 1,000.
A blood disorder is any disease that prevents your blood from working properly. It could mean certain kinds of cells are not working as they should or that you have too many or too few of them. Blood disorders can be categorized in a number of ways. They can be malignant (cancerous) or non-malignant, genetic or acquired. They are often placed within three general types: Anemias, affecting red blood cells; Leukemias and lymphomas, affecting white cells and coagulation disorders that are either hemorrhagic, causing excess bleeding, or thrombotic resulting in excess clotting. Diseases affecting the bone marrow where blood cells are produced are also defined as blood disorders.
More than 300 blood disorders are classified as “rare”, that is, affecting fewer than one person in 2,000. Of these approximately half of them are malignant; more than 110 are rare anemias; and approximately 70 are coagulation disorders – around 45 hemorrhagic and 25 thrombotic.
Hemorare focusses on non-malignant coagulation disorders.

When we bleed – from an injury, or from surgery, or even as part of menstruation, it is essential for our survival that the bleeding be stopped in a timely manner. Our bodies accomplish this feat of necessity through a complicated and impressive evolutionary mechanism known as the coagulation cascade.
We have all seen and experienced this, even if we did not understand the underlying process: we cut our finger, it bleeds and, if it is a small cut, even without a bandage, the bleeding stops and soon a scab forms and the cut eventually heals. The process is remarkably complex and involves as many as 30 different biological substances, including thirteen “clotting factors”. The absence or abnormality of any of these – especially the clotting factors – can result in spontaneous or excess bleeding with both immediate and long-term complications. This condition is known as a bleeding disorder. Most of them are rare, but many people suffer from them. Bleeding disorders can be life threatening and can cause many health challenges including chronic joint damage, anemia and iron deficiency.
Although there exist treatments for many bleeding disorders, they can be poorly publicized, difficult to access or complicated to administer (e.g., via infusion). It is a reachable goal to bring more and better treatments to more un- and under-served patients.
